YTU conducted a comprehensive Project Management Training as part of its Wind Energy Education Program, aimed at enhancing participants’ professional competencies in the renewable energy sector. The training covered essential topics such as project planning, execution, risk assessment, budgeting, and performance evaluation specific to wind energy projects. Through case studies and interactive sessions, participants learned how to effectively manage project lifecycles—from initial feasibility studies to operational stages—ensuring efficiency, safety, and sustainability. This hands-on training equipped attendees with the practical tools and managerial skills necessary to support the development and expansion of renewable energy infrastructure worldwide.

Siro (Togg × Farasis Energy) Cooperation Protocol
A strategic cooperation protocol in battery technologies was signed between YTU and Siro, a clean energy storage solutions manufacturer established through the partnership of Togg and Farasis Energy. Within the letter of intent signed by YTU Rector Prof. Dr. Eyüp Debik and Siro Technical Director Jizhong (David) Dai, comprehensive education and research programmes targeting electric mobility and renewable energy storage systems will be launched for the first time in Turkey.
